The big message in this for me is that the two teams have achieved a maximum production capacity during this quarter;
Mt Carbine with 70.4 tonnes for 7 days averages out to 311 tonnes for a 31 day month
Saloro with 50 tonnes for 7 days averages out to 221 tonnes for a 31 day month
Thats a total of 532 tonnes of wo3 per month - not saying this is what they WILL produce for an entire month but this is an indication that their respective plants are humming along better than ever.
There will likely be a number of factors that will jeopardise such a consistent production level, not the least of which is maintenance and plant improvement interruptions, but its great news that they have achieved this and been able to satisfy their partners et al that they do know what they are doing and they are ramping UP, UP, UP
